Sony to roll out fix for camera distortion issue on Xperia XZ Premium, XZs, XZ1 and XZ1 Compact

The Sony Xperia XZ1, XZ1 Compact, XZ Premium and XZs that were launched this year feature a new camera sensor that has a bit wider angle lens compared to the most smartphones. While that is a good thing, many users have started complaining about the camera has distortion effects when taking pictures.

This issue is especially noticed when clicking images using the wide-angle lens than shooting in the regular mode. However, Sony was quick to respond and already has a fix for the issue. The Xperia XZ Premium is the first handset to receive the fix as part of the Android 8.0 Oreo firmware update.

Sony has added an option to the camera settings in the form of a toggle that is named “Correction for image distortion”, which when enabled will fix the distortion issue when clicking wide-angle images.

Sony has also confirmed that the fix will also arrive on the Xperia XZ1 and XZ1 Compact via a new firmware update by the end of November 2017. The Xperia XZs will also get the fix most likely with the Android 8.0 Oreo update.

Commenting on the same Sony said:

We would like to reassure you that we are dedicated to providing the best possible user experience for our customers and have taken your feedback very seriously. We have been taking time to make improvements and increase photo shooting options.

Our models featuring our new Motion Eye Camera, including XZ Premium, XZs, XZ1 and XZ1 Compact, feature a wide-angle lens. This lens enables an immersive experience by providing the ability to capture more scenery in the shot, however, it may also yield perspective distortion when shooting photos. Whilst this distortion is consistent with similar wide-angle lens cameras in the industry, we have listened to your feedback and developed a new optional setting in the camera menu called ‘Correction for image distortion’ to minimize the distortion effect. It will be available via an upcoming software update on XZ Premium, XZs, XZ1 and XZ1 compact.”
